    This is really not the case.

    Affliction is still tremendous at putting out of bunch of pressure. You're not going to burst anybody down, but you'll do a lot of damage overall. Go watch Snutz if you want to see how to play Warlock in arenas (twitch.tv/snutzy). Affliction in arena looks very good at the moment (paired with the correct comp). You have tremendous AOE pressure as affliction with Empowered Haunt and many dots rolling. Add to that very good defensives (Unbound Will, Dark Regen, Sac Pact, etc). And excellent CC (Fear, AoE Fear, Silence, Devour Magic)... Mostly this is from an Arena perspective (and watching good players).

    Destro, I agree, is pretty weak right now in PvP. If you can be left to your own devices and cast, you're not too bad, but if you're trained by a class with interrupts, you're done. You basically have two charges of congflag and that's it. The rest of the time, you just run around dying. They really broke PvP destro IMO with removal of fel flame and now RoF. You literally have nothing to do on the run now, except die. The only strong point to Destro is Shadowburn, but... even that isn't great.

    Haven't played pvp Demo, but... other than ToC, there isn't much to do on the run, given that Shadowbolt takes a month to cast and Soul Fire is almost as long.

    Warlocks as a class aren't going to ever be terrible in pvp, but only Affliction is ever going to be good. Reason being that Affliction brings constant pressure from range, which synergizes with spam-happy CC; pressure isn't simply about damage, it's also about preventing that damage from being dealt with in a reasonable timeframe.
